An object is to make it possible to learn a prediction model for precisely predicting the number of passersby at a prediction time point. A learning unit 300 learns parameters of the prediction model with respect to each of a plurality of observation points based on learning data such that the number of passersby at the observation point at a prediction time point predicted using the prediction model matches the number of passersby at a time point corresponding to the prediction time point included in the learning data. The learning data includes, with respect to each observation point, a past time point of the observation point and the number of passersby at the observation point at the past time point. The prediction model has parameters including a first weight indicating the influence of the numbers of passersby at other observation points based on distances to the other observation points, a second weight indicating the influence of the numbers of passersby at the other observation points based on a travel route, and a third weight differing from the first weight and the second weight and indicating the influence of the numbers of passersby at the other observation points.
